-
2025-11-04 13:19:19
- AtomUI v5.0.1 已经发布,企业级跨平台控件库
- 经过为期两周的密集开发,我们正式推出AtomUIOSS5.0.1版本!此次更新为开发者带来了全新的Select控件,同时对主题系统及多个核心组件进行了深度优化。新增功能全新引入Select下拉选择控件支持数据表格中通过拖动调整列宽重构并上线全新List控件体验优化改进MenuFlyout的数据绑定与模板生成机制提升弹出菜单滚动条的视觉与交互表现升级DesignToken系统,提升主题定制灵活性增强Tree控件能力,支持通过数据源动态生成节点RadioButton支持自定
-
876
-
2025-11-04 13:21:27
- Go 语言中的函数柯里化与部分应用实践
- Go语言原生不支持Haskell式的函数柯里化,但通过闭包和高阶函数可以实现类似的功能。本文将深入探讨Go中如何利用函数返回函数和可变参数来模拟函数柯里化与部分应用,提供实用示例,帮助开发者理解和应用这些函数式编程概念。
-
635
-
2025-11-04 13:22:01
-
2025-11-04 13:22:37
- 解决Apache因响应头过大导致的500错误:Apache与PHP的优化策略
- 当Apache服务器因响应头(如X-Drupal-Cache-Tags)过大而返回500错误时,本文将提供两种有效的解决方案。一是通过Apache的mod_headers模块在服务器层面管理和移除不必要的响应头;二是在PHP应用层利用header_remove()函数精确控制并精简HTTP响应头,从而避免因头信息超限引发的服务中断。
-
897
-
2025-11-04 13:23:01
- 探究Tesseract --psm 2 布局检测模式的局限性与替代方案
- Tesseract的--psm2模式旨在提供纯页面分割而不执行OCR,但用户常发现其无法按预期工作。本文揭示了该模式在许多Tesseract版本中未实现的事实,解释了如何验证其可用性,并探讨了当此模式不可用时,如何处理Python集成(如pytesseract和layoutparser)的性能问题,以及可能的布局检测替代策略。
-
476
-
2025-11-04 13:34:01
- CSS ::selection 伪元素样式失效:理解浏览器兼容性与正确实践
- 本文旨在解决CSS::selection伪元素样式不生效的问题。核心原因在于浏览器对不支持的选择器处理机制:当一个CSS规则中包含任何不被当前浏览器支持的选择器时,整个规则都将被忽略。教程将详细解释这一现象,并提供将带前缀(如::-moz-selection)和标准::selection选择器分离的解决方案,确保文本选中样式在不同浏览器中均能正确应用,从而提升用户体验。
-
658
-
2025-11-04 13:37:01
- Django REST Framework中针对特定HTTP方法实现请求限流
- 本文探讨了在DjangoRESTFramework(DRF)中,如何精确控制请求限流,使其仅应用于特定的HTTP方法(如POST)。通过重写APIView的get_throttles方法,开发者可以根据请求类型(GET、POST等)动态地启用或禁用限流策略,从而实现更精细化的API访问控制,优化用户体验并保护后端资源,避免不必要的全局限流。
-
319
-
2025-11-04 13:37:24
- PHP中Undefined offset错误与数组元素初始化实践
- 本教程探讨PHP中Undefinedoffset:0错误在数组元素字符串拼接时的常见原因及解决方案。当尝试对未初始化的数组元素进行字符串连接操作时,PHP会抛出此错误。通过使用array_fill()函数预填充数组元素为空字符串,可以有效避免此问题,确保代码的健壮性和正确执行。
-
800
-
2025-11-04 13:38:01
- 使用JavaScript实现HTML页面内容多语言翻译教程
- 本教程详细介绍了如何通过JavaScript、JSON文件和自定义HTML属性实现静态HTML页面的多语言翻译功能。文章将引导读者从创建翻译数据、构建翻译引擎、实现语言切换逻辑到最终集成到HTML页面,提供完整的代码示例和实践指导,帮助开发者轻松为网站添加多语言支持。
-
801
-
2025-11-04 13:44:32
- CSS中图片边距溢出问题的解决方案:使用calc()精确控制宽度
- 本文深入探讨了在固定宽度容器内为图片设置边距时,图片可能溢出容器的问题。通过分析CSS盒模型和默认行为,我们揭示了溢出的原因,并提供了一种基于calc()函数的精确解决方案,确保图片在包含边距的情况下也能完美适应容器宽度,从而实现响应式且无溢出的布局。
-
176